Easy Halloween Egg Hunt
Not wanting to go door-to-door this year for Halloween? No problem. Easily transform plastic Easter eggs into Halloween creatures full of treats. Use stickers, washi tape, google eyes, permanent markers, or paint to cast a spell on the eggs for Halloween.
